package uk.me.parabola.imgfmt.app.labelenc;

/**
 * Holds the bytes and length of an encoded character string used in a label.
 * The length of the byte array may be longer than the part that is actually
 * used, so the length property should always be used.
 *
 * Class is immutable.
 *
 * @author Steve Ratcliffe
 */

public class EncodedText {
        private final int hashCode;
        private final byte[] ctext;
        private final int length;
        private final char[] chars;

        public EncodedText(byte[] buf, int len, char[] chars) {
                this.ctext = buf;
                this.length = len;
                this.chars = chars;

                assert chars == null || chars.length == 0 || chars[chars.length - 1] != 0 : "found trailing 0 in chars";
                int hc = 0;
                for (int i = 0; i < length; i++)
                        hc = 31*hc + ctext[i];
                hashCode = hc;
        }

        public byte[] getCtext() {
                return ctext;
        }

        public int getLength() {
                return length;
        }

        public char[] getChars() {
                return chars;
        }

        public boolean equals(Object o) {
                if (this == o) return true;
                if (o == null || getClass() != o.getClass()) return false;

                EncodedText that = (EncodedText) o;

                if (length != that.length) return false;
                for (int i = 0; i < length; i++)
                        if (ctext[i] != that.ctext[i])
                                return false;

                return true;
        }

        public int hashCode() {
                return hashCode;
        }
}
